Russia Extends Edward Snowden's Residency By Another Couple Of Years

In 2013, Snowden leaked classified information about the National Security Agency's global surveillance programs.

MOSCOW, Jan 18 (Reuters) - Former U.S. intelligence contractor Edward Snowden has been given leave to remain in Russia for another couple of years, a spokeswoman for the Russian foreign ministry said.

“Snowden’s residency in Russia has just been extended by another couple of years,” the spokeswoman, Maria Zakharova, said in a post on Facebook.
